Transaction 21bc49efc8deb824a4b9f6a35f0aa2ded3514060011e6c8e719f34283a0690b0

1 Input
2 Outputs
  • 21bc49efc8deb824a4b9f6a35f0aa2ded3514060011e6c8e719f34283a0690b0:0
  • value  18927336
    address  1DrPhvw9Z4F2DDMmSEhMosoqdLs9FQsfpK
  • 21bc49efc8deb824a4b9f6a35f0aa2ded3514060011e6c8e719f34283a0690b0:1
  • value  222000000
    address  16ugkSRLajMYLtzu7zSvkaGs1fHnriH7rB